Excel & IT Info

아이엑셀러 닷컴, 엑셀러TV

VBA

Excel 매크로를 활성화 또는 비활성화하는 방법

권현욱(엑셀러) 2024. 6. 15. 15:11
반응형

들어가기 전에

Excel 초보자이든 고급 사용자이든 매크로는 반복적인 작업을 수행하여 생산성을 높이는 데 도움이 됩니다. 매크로는 유용하지만 신뢰할 수 없는 소스에서 Excel 파일을 열면 보안 위험이 발생할 수 있습니다. 매크로는 기본적으로 비활성화되어 있으며, Excel에서 매크로 설정을 조정하는 방법을 소개합니다.

권현욱(엑셀러) | 아이엑셀러 닷컴 대표 · Microsoft Excel MVP · Excel 솔루션 프로바이더 · 작가

이미지: 아이엑셀러 닷컴

 

※ 이 글은 아래 기사 내용을 토대로 작성되었습니다만, 필자의 개인 의견이나 추가 자료들이 다수 포함되어 있습니다.


  • 원문: How to enable or disable Excel macro
  • URL: https://www.androidpolice.com/excel-enable-disable-macros/

Microsoft Excel의 매크로 개요

Microsoft Excel의 매크로를 간단히 살펴보겠습니다. 매크로는 Excel에서 일상적인 작업을 자동화하는 작은 프로그램입니다. 매크로는 Word, PowerPoint, Excel을 포함한 모든 Microsoft Office 앱에서 사용할 수 있습니다.

매크로는 키 입력과 마우스 클릭을 기록하고 한 번의 클릭으로 복잡한 작업을 실행할 수 있게 해줍니다. 매크로는 사용자의 시간을 절약해 줄 수 있습니다. 예를 들어, 매크로를 생성하고 서식이 지정된 표를 Excel 시트나 Word 문서의 비즈니스 레터헤드에 즉시 추가할 수 있습니다. 가능성은 무한합니다.

 

Excel에서 매크로를 사용할 때의 장점

Excel에서 매크로를 사용하면 몇 가지 이점이 있습니다.

  • 시간 절약: 매크로를 이용하면 지루하고 반복적인 작업을 처리할 수 있으므로 시간을 절약할 수 있습니다.
  • 오류 감소: 반복적인 스프레드시트 데이터를 수동으로 입력하면 오류가 발생할 수 있습니다. 매크로는 이러한 오류를 제거하는 데 도움이 됩니다.

 

Excel에서 매크로를 사용할 때의 위험

모든 Excel 통합 문서에서 매크로를 활성화하기 전에 매크로 사용의 결과를 이해하는 것이 중요합니다. 악성 매크로는 파일을 손상시키고, 데이터를 도용하고, PC를 맬웨어로 감염시키고 PC를 보안 위험에 빠뜨릴 수 있습니다. 이것이 바로 Microsoft가 모든 Microsoft 365 앱에서 기본적으로 매크로를 비활성화하는 이유입니다.

Windows용 Excel에서 매크로를 활성화 또는 비활성화하는 방법

보안 센터 설정에서 모든 통합 문서에 대한 매크로를 관리할 수 있습니다. 변경하려면 다음 단계를 따릅니다.

(1) Excel에서 [파일] - [더 보기] - [옵션]을 선택합니다.

 

(2) [Excel 옵션] 대화상자에서 [보안 센터] - [보안 센터 설정]을 클릭합니다.

 

(3) [보안 센터] 대화상자에서 [매크로 설정]으로 이동하여 선택할 수 있는 다양한 옵션을 찾습니다.

 

이미지: 아이엑셀러 닷컴

 

다음은 매크로 설정에서 사용할 수 있는 옵션에 대한 설명입니다.

  • 알림이 없는 매크로 사용 안 함: 경고 메시지 없이 모든 매크로를 차단합니다. 안전하고 신뢰할 수 있는 매크로라도 실행할 수 없으므로 이 옵션은 사용하지 마세요.
  • 알림이 포함된 VBA 매크로 사용 안 함: 보안 경고가 포함된 VBA 매크로의 기본 동작입니다.
  • 디지털 서명된 매크로를 제외하고 VBA 매크로 사용 안 함: 신뢰할 수 있는 게시자가 디지털 서명한 매크로를 제외한 모든 매크로를 비활성화합니다. 신뢰할 수 없는 게시자가 매크로에 서명한 경우 매크로를 활성화하는 옵션이 포함된 경고 메시지가 표시됩니다.
  • VBA 매크로 사용(권장 안 함, 위험한 코드가 시행될 수 있음): 조건 없이 매크로를 활성화합니다. 이는 보안 수준이 가장 낮은 옵션이며 PC를 악성 코드에 노출시킵니다.

단일 Excel 파일에 대해 매크로 활성화

신뢰할 수 없는 소스에서 Excel 파일을 열면 Microsoft는 매크로 실행을 차단하고 보안 위험 경고를 표시합니다. 경고 배너 없이 파일 속성을 조정하고 매크로를 실행할 수 있습니다.

 

(1) 윈도우 파일 탐색기를 실행하고 Excel 파일을 저장한 위치로 이동합니다.


(2) 파일을 우클릭하고 단축 메뉴에서 [속성]을 선택합니다.

 

(3) 보안 아래에서 잠금 해제 옆에 있는 확인 표시를 클릭하고 적용을 선택합니다.

 

(4) 확인을 클릭합니다

 

PC에서 신뢰할 수 있는 위치에 대한 매크로 활성화

신뢰할 수 있는 위치는 모든 파일을 안전하다고 표시하고 경고 메시지 없이 파일을 엽니다. 보안 센터는 신뢰할 수 있는 위치의 파일을 확인하지 않으며 모든 매크로를 활성화합니다.

 

(1) Microsoft Excel의 옵션 메뉴로 이동합니다(위 단계 참조).


(2) 보안 센터를 클릭 하고 보안 센터 설정으로 이동합니다.


(3) 사이드바에서 신뢰할 수 있는 위치를 선택합니다. 새 위치 추가를 클릭합니다. 기존의 신뢰할 수 있는 위치를 제거하고, 네트워크에서 신뢰할 수 있는 위치를 허용하고(Microsoft에서는 권장하지 않음) 모든 신뢰할 수 있는 위치를 비활성화할 수도 있습니다.

 

이미지: androidpolice

 

(4) 찾아보기를 선택합니다. 신뢰할 수 있는 위치에 하위 폴더를 포함하려면 이 위치의 하위 폴더도 신뢰할 수 있음을 선택합니다.

 

이미지: androidpolice

 

(5) 파일 탐색기 메뉴가 나타나면 신뢰할 수 있는 위치로 처리할 폴더를 찾아 [확인]을 클릭합니다.

 

Mac용 Excel에서 매크로를 활성화하거나 비활성화하는 방법

Mac용 Excel 사용자는 아래 단계에 따라 매크로를 관리할 수 있습니다.

(1) Mac에서 엑셀을 엽니다.

 

(2) 상단의 Excel을 클릭하고 Preferences를 선택합니다.

 

(3) 공유 및 개인정보 아래에서 보안을 선택합니다.

 

이미지: androidpolice

 

(4) 매크로 보안 옵션을 확인하고 관련 옵션 옆에 있는 버튼을 클릭합니다.

 

이미지: androidpolice

 

해당 옵션은 위와 동일합니다. 각 매크로 보안 옵션에 대해 알아보려면 앞에서 설명한 내용을 참조하세요.

Excel과 VBA의 모든 것 아이엑셀러 닷컴 · 강사들이 숨겨 놓고 보는 엑셀러TV